According to the data from the years 2004 - 2018 the average number of fires per year is 41. The highest number of fires - 124 took place in 2007, and the least - 4 in 2008. The data has a growing trend.
The median response time based on all reported fire incidents is 8 minutes. This is higher than the state median value.

23.1% incidents where reported in the morning and 76.9% in the evening. The most fires (17.8%) took place on Tuesday, and the least (12.7%) on Wednesday.
According to the 624 incident reports from years 2004 - 2018 most fires (13.3%) took place during March, and the least (4.2%) in September.
Out of all 5,557 cases reported during the years 2004 - 2018, the most belonged to the categories: Rescue & EMS (55.5%), Good Intent Call (13.8%), and Fire (11.2%).
When looking into fire subcategories, the most incidents belonged to: Structure Fires (38.6%), and Outside Fires (36.7%).
